Calculus-with-Jupyter: Accessible Math Content
Jupyter Book is a powerful tool to create accessible, free content for students in an alternative mode than traditional textbooks or online, third-party problem tools. Our textbooks contribute to a future for secondary mathematics education (and beyond) that puts the instructors and students at the center of their education. We have incorporated interactive & regenerative question banks, IPython notebooks, and step-by-step tutorials into the typical textbook experience. Meanwhile, we’ve built a suite of tools to help many courses, subjects, and universities participate in this paradigm shift.
My roles included content creation (both textbook and notebook activities), backend, user experience, and documentation. Multiple sections of MATH 110: Techniques of Calculus I at Penn State University Park have already piloted this new resource ever since the Fall 2021 semester.
